在go语言中,为什么使用defer?
- 发表时间:2025-06-26 02:10:15
- 来源:
Go语言的defer是错误设计。
它竟然设计成“退出函数时才执行”。
这导致 需要动态分配内存动态分配内存无上限很可能会导致有些清理动作(无限制)推迟我真的觉得搞Go这帮人根本没有从几十年的编程语言发展中学到任何东西。
(好吧,至少他们认可GC了,还有M:N线程)。
推荐资讯
- 2025-06-27 20:40:155080显卡用个五六年可以吗?
- 2025-06-27 19:45:16台湾是中国领土,那台湾海峡算是内海,为什么不击沉那些无理通过海峡的军事力量?
- 2025-06-27 19:20:16目前最具性价比的全栈路线是啥?
- 2025-06-27 20:25:15那你说什么样的是美女?
- 2025-06-27 20:15:15如何评价何恺明 (Kaiming He)仅用一年便取得了MIT终身教职?
- 2025-06-27 20:20:15为什么广东人敢生?对别的省份提高生育率有哪些可借鉴学习之处?
- 2025-06-27 19:20:16婴儿从小没有妈妈是什么体验?
- 2025-06-27 20:25:15蔡磊宣布「单基因渐冻症药物实现突破」,具体情况如何?这一突破对患者意味着什么?
- 2025-06-27 20:35:16SATA固态好用吗?为什么大家都喜欢m.2呢?
- 2025-06-27 20:15:15普通人用得着4k分辨率的显示器吗?
推荐产品
-
为什么中国主机带宽比美国贵5倍(原来错误的10000倍),比如阿里云?
阿里腾讯抖音都非常想自建骨干网城域网,在每个城市最后几公里十 -
《***》潘金莲见武松肯花一百两银子娶她,为何没有一点防备之心?
因为这里就是要机械降神——降武松这个杀神。 从情节和人物形 -
如何看待贾玲、沙溢、贾冰、杨天真、范湉湉均瘦身成功?为什么明星想瘦就瘦普通人却很难?
梁宏达曾经评论过贾玲减肥,他非常确定一定是用了科技。 还有杨 -
电视支持4K120hz,为什么连接电脑后4K下最高只能选择60hz?
嗯,确实,T8E Max只有85寸是真的4K120hz 出现
最新资讯